Abstract

A leader elected by the people should be able to prosper the people and bring security and peace within a country. In fact, there are many figures of Indonesian leaders who have overshadowed their power to make the people miserable. The figure of such a leader should not be imitated because it disregards the values of a leader from the perspective of Islam. Therefore, political education should be given to the younger generation of elementary school students in order to form a young generation that understands the political values in Islam and how to apply them in everyday life, as well as equip the young generation as a successor to become a leader. The research is aimed at providing political learning from the perspective of Islam through comic-style learning media. This e-comic contains the stories of the leadership of the Prophet Muhammad's friends after the death of Muhammad SAW. In the story of the friends of the prophet many values of leadership in the perspective of Islam that can be enlightened by the young generation. Research Methods Using Design and Development Methods (D&D) The results of the research showed that the development of comics ECOPET (E-Comic Candidate Model Trimmer) produced a good response from students and teachers, so that e-comic was effectively applied to students in grade 6th. Through e-comics helps students to understand the attitude and character of a good leader in an Islamic perspective.

Abstract

Development of Canva-Based "PANDERA" Learning Media to Enhance Elementary Students’ Understanding of the Five Human Senses. The topic of human senses is a crucial component of the fifth-grade elementary school curriculum. However, due to its abstract nature, it can be challenging for students to grasp. The use of technology in education has brought significant changes in the way of teaching and learning. Therefore, innovative learning media are essential to enhance students' understanding and make the material more accessible. Objectives: This study aims to validate and evaluate the PANDERA learning media, or the Canva-based Human Senses application, designed for fifth-grade elementary school students. Methods: This study employs a research and development (R&D) approach, utilizing the ASSURE model, which consists of six stages: Analyze Learners, State Objectives, Select Methods, Media, or Materials, Utilize Media and Materials, Require Learner Participation, and Evaluate. Findings: The expert validation results in the form of assessments of aspects of material, design, content and learning obtained an average score of 4.7, based on the ≥ 4 category, the PANDERA learning media was classified as feasible (valid). Meanwhile, the implementation results for fifth-grade students showed an average pretest score of 48.57 and a posttest score of 84. Statistical analysis results of the paired sample t-test, the Sig. (p-value) was found to be 0.01, which is Sig. (p-value) < 0.05. This indicates a significant difference before and after using the PANDERA learning media. Conclusion: Based on the research findings, it can be concluded that the PANDERA learning media, developed using the Canva application for the human senses topic, is effective and can be used to enhance the understanding of fifth-grade elementary school students. Keywords: learning media, canva application, five human senses.
